 While THE Rockefeller Center Tree is being decorated it is kept under wraps until the grand unveiling and official tree lighting, this year on December 4th.

NYC Rockefeller Center tree under wraps

Did you know that this year’s tree is a 76 foot, 12 ton Norway Spruce tree from Connecticut?  It will be illuminated with 30,000 lights and 5 miles of wiring…whew!
